It‘s included in Office 97 up to 2003.

Assistants

  • Bosgrove (a butler)
  • Dot (a shape-shifting and color-shifting smiley-faced red ball)
  • Earl (a blue, cartoon cat. A Microsoft spokesperson at a Microsoft Big Day reportedly stated he needed his dialog "cleaned up" before he was released, as he was used as an internal "debugging assistant".)
  • Genie (a genie)
  • Genius (a caricature of Albert Einstein)
  • Hoverbot (a robot)
  • Kairu the Dolphin (available for East Asian editions, downloadable for Office 97)
  • Max (a Macintosh Plus computer) (Macintosh)
  • Merlin (a wizard)
  • Mother Nature (a globe)
  • Office Logo (a jigsaw puzzle)
  • Peedy (a green parrot, whose name was ultimately reused in the first iteration of the notorious BonziBuddy software)
  • Power Pup (a superhero dog)
  • Robby (a robot)
  • Scribble (an origami-esque cat)
  • Will (a caricature of William Shakespeare)
  • Clippy (a paperclip, the default)
